CLAS 324 Making, Movement, and Markets in the Mediterranean World (3)

This course explores the economic systems of the Mediterranean world. Students will learn theoretical models used to explain past economic transactions, useful for cross-cultural economic comparisons. Case studies drawn from the ancient Mediterranean will illustrate the approaches used to conceptualize the ancient economy and the types of evidence available.
Prerequisite(s): One of the following courses: 3 credit hours in CLAS (except CLAS 111 ), ANTH 202 , ARTH 214 , ARTH 215 , HIST 231 , HIST 232 ; or permission of the instructor
Course Frequency: Occasional
